What is service "AEADIFilters" and program "AEADISRV.EXE" on Windows Vista?

"AEADIFilters" is a system service with the display name: "Andrea ADI Filters Service".
"AEADIFilters" is related to the active noise
reduction process, included on Sound Max/SupremeFx Audio Card high definition audio CODEC.
"AEADISRV.EXE" is the program that provide the "AEADIFilters" service.
"AEADIFilters" is not a system essential service. You should disable it, if it makes your system slow.
"AEADIFilters" related information:
Memory usage: 1,436 K Launching method: System Service Directory: %windir%\system32 File name: AEADISRV.EXE Company name: Andrea Electronics System essential: No Virus/Spyware/Adware: No
